    Around 300 immigrants detained at the Delaney Hall <span class="caps">ICE</span> jail in Newark, New Jersey, have been on a hunger and work strike since Friday to protest inhumane conditions and due process violations. Delaney Hall is operated by the private prison company <span class="caps">GEO</span> Group.
